Two Egg Harbor Township community organizations were burglarized late Monday by burglars who used cinder blocks to break in and steal money from donation containers and vandalize the facilities.

Workers at EHT's Police Athletic League and  the Community FoodBank of New Jersey Southern Branch, organizations that help those in need and do so much good, were left shaking their heads after the brazen robberies.

"It's heartbreaking on so many levels", said Hector Tavarez, executive director of the Egg Harbor Township PAL.

"Egg Harbor Township Police Officers responded to a burglar alarm at the PAL “Ready to Ride” building, located on Ridge Avenue. Upon arrival, officers found that the business had been burglarized and ransacked. Several hundred dollars in damage was done to the office. Surveillance video reflects that there were two suspects involved.

On Tuesday, May 17, 2016 at 1:02 am, the Community Food Bank, located on the Black Horse Pike, was also burglarized. The front door of the Food Bank was smashed with a cinder block and money was stolen from the donation bin. Surveillance video shows a male wearing a dark-colored hooded sweatshirt with the hood up. He is also wearing dark-colored pants and black shoes with large white soles.

It is unknown if these burglaries are related. If you have any additional information regarding either of the burglaries, please contact the Egg Harbor Township Police Department Criminal Investigation Division at (609) 926-4051 or Atlantic County Crime Stoppers at 652-1234.
